Grace Shaw Izatt Dutchak


It is with deep sadness and heavy hearts that the family announces the passing of Grace Shaw Izatt Dutchak (nee Boyce). Grace passed away on December 12, 2020 at the age of 85 in Roseview Manor due to Covid 19.
Grace was born on February 11, 1935 in Fort William to William and Isabella Boyce. The family home was on Sills Street, where she grew up with big brother, Alec. She attended Drew Street School and Fort William Vocational School. Grace would reminisce about the hours and days that she spent at Dease Street Pool as a little girl. Her fascination of trains and ships came from her father. She told many stories about when she was young and the trains went rumbling by or stopping at the end of the street, where she would run down to see the people getting off or why it stopped.
